Air vs. Cordless vs. Corded: Which Is Best?

Selecting the right power source is a balancing act between power, weight, and site logistics. Corded tools provide unlimited runtime and consistent torque, which makes them perfect for stationary bench work or ground-based metal fabrication.

Cordless tools have revolutionized roof-top work by eliminating the danger of trip-hazard air hoses and extension cords. They are the clear winner for mobility, provided the project scope doesn’t exceed the capacity of a few spare battery packs.

Pneumatic tools remain the gold standard for ergonomics and power-to-weight ratio. They are unbeatable for extended, all-day grinding, but they depend entirely on the quality of your compressor and the length of your hose run.

Choosing the Right Bit for Your Grinding Job

The tool is only as good as the abrasive bit attached to it. For removing burrs on cut metal panels, a carbide burr is essential because it resists heat and maintains its edge far longer than standard steel or stone bits.

If the objective is smoothing rough edges on aluminum flashing, use mounted stones or flap wheels to prevent aggressive gouging. Always match the bit shank size to your grinder’s collet, as an improper fit is a major safety hazard that can lead to the bit ejecting at high speeds.

Always keep a variety of grits and shapes in the truck, from cylindrical burrs for straight edges to tree-shaped bits for contours. A clean finish on a seam isn’t just aesthetic; it’s a barrier against water intrusion and premature corrosion.

Safety First: Essential PPE for Die Grinding

High-speed grinding creates a spray of razor-sharp metal shards that can easily penetrate standard safety glasses. Wear full-coverage eye protection or a face shield to keep debris from ricocheting into your face when working in enclosed areas.

Gloves are mandatory to protect against vibration-induced nerve damage and the heat generated by friction. However, avoid loose-fitting gloves that could potentially catch on the spinning bit and pull your hand into the tool.

Dust control is equally critical when grinding certain metals or treated materials. Use an N95 or P100 respirator if the environment is dusty, particularly when working in the confined space of a roof attic or soffit area.

Tips for Control and Extending Tool Lifespan

Control is all about how you hold the grinder; never fight the tool’s natural rotation. Use a light, steady pressure and let the abrasive bit do the heavy lifting rather than forcing it into the workpiece.

For pneumatic tools, always use an in-line oiler or manually add tool oil before every shift. Moisture in the air line is the silent killer of pneumatic motors, so ensure your compressor has a functional water trap to keep the air dry.

Finally, keep your vent ports clear of dust and debris to prevent the motor from overheating. A quick blow-out with compressed air at the end of the day goes a long way toward ensuring your grinder is ready for the next job.
